Lee Road
Lee Road is a 3.7 km sealed residential street in Western Australia, Australia. It scores 7.5/10 for sports cars with highly technical corners and excellent surface. It also rates well for EVs and motorcycles.

Lee Road is approximately 3.7 km long. At typical touring speeds, expect a few minutes of driving end to end, excluding stops.
Is Lee Road sealed?+
Yes. Lee Road is fully sealed for its entire length.
Is Lee Road good for motorcycles?+
It rates well. Lee Road scores 7.4/10 for motorcycles, with enough character to be worth the trip for most riders.
Can I drive Lee Road in a caravan?+
With care. Lee Road scores 4.0/10 for caravans. Some sections may be tight or rough for a heavy tow.
Is Lee Road good for an EV?+
Yes. Lee Road scores 7.4/10 for EVs. Regenerative braking on any elevation changes and smooth throttle control on the corners will both feel at home here.
